一种基于位置的USSD业务应用方法

2018-12-13 08:48
数字通信世界 2018年11期
关键词:终端用户发给信令

倪 达

(南京中兴新软件有限责任公司,南京 210000)

在GSM网络,USSD业务提供着快捷便利的通信方式,本文是对USSD业务场景作了特定的补充,丰富了运营策略,提升了运营商的业务竞争力,使终端用户获得了实在的优惠,提高了用户的满意度。

1 基本概念

1.1 USSD概念

USSD(Unstructured Supplementary Service Data)即非结构化补充数据业务,是一种基于GSM网络的交互式数据业务。当终端用户使用手机输入一些网络已预先制定的数字或者符号比如*#等,再按send键就可以向网络发送一条指令,网络根据终端用户的指令选择你需要的服务提供给终端用户。

1.2 GSM网络

GSM是由欧洲电信标准组织ETSI制订的一个数字移动通信标准,它的空中接口采用时分多址技术。广泛应用于世界各大电信运营商中。

2 技术术语

3 普通USSD业务场景

USSD业务一般有两种应用场景:

(1)终端起呼。终端用户发起USSD字符串(比如*123#),指令传到MSC后,由MSC解析发给HLR,继而由HLR触发智能业务到USSD平台,USSD平台发送菜单(比如:1 查询余额,2 订购套餐,3充值…)供用户选择,用户选择后,USSD平台将对应的请求发给应用计费系统OCS,获取用户的相关信息,继而推送结果消息给终端用户,完成USSD服务。

(2)网络侧起呼。网络侧起呼一般是用于USSD广播消息,由系统主动推送给终端用户一条USSD消息,比如促销活动,系统通知等场景。

在USSD两种应用中,终端侧起呼的更为常用,在菜单中可以提供各种定制化的功能,不过由于USSD业务起呼消息不携带用户的位置信息,所以无法针对位置进行更为精准的市场活动,本文即介绍一种基于位置提供USSD业务应用的方法。

4 基于位置的USSD业务应用

4.1 流程描述

终端用户发起USSD字符串,指令传到MSC后,由MSC解析发给HLR,继而由HLR触发智能业务到USSD平台,USSD平台发送特殊的7号信令消息到HLR获取用户的位置信息,根据HLR返回的用户位置信息,发给其他应用系统(比如计费OCS),继而应用系统可以根据用户的位置信息,进行特殊优惠活动,给终端用户以基于位置的促销。

4.2 流程图描述

业务交互流程图如图1所示:

图1 基于位置的USSD业务应用

流程图应用说明:

(1)用户发起USSD业务请求。

(2)HLR受理后转发USSD起呼信令到USSD平台。

(3)由于起呼消息中不带有位置信息,此时USSD平台专门发送特殊的7号信令(ATI操作)给HLR。

(4)HLR在ATI的响应消息中携带有用户的位置信息提供给USSD平台。

(5)USSD平台通过菜单操作和用户交互,将用户的功能选择以及对应的位置信息一并发给应用系统(计费OCS)。

(6)计费系统就可以根据用户的位置信息给予特殊费率优惠,进行促销活动。

4.3 3GPP规范定义

ATI操作用于USSD平台向HLR请求信息(如用户的状态和位置)。

此业务为确认型业务,MAP-ANY-TIME-INTERROGATION业务

表2 MAP-ANYTIME-INTERROGATION操作

从表2中看出,“位置信息”放在了响应消息字段中。

5 结束语

从本应用场景中可以看出,通过对7号信令MAP规范的理解与应用,能够有效地扩展USSD业务的应用,继而提升丰富业务应用场景,提高运营竞争力。

猜你喜欢
终端用户发给信令
中共中央文委发给郭沫器的特殊信件
好人卡别再发给我
SLS字段在七号信令中的运用
发给老公看看 他会对你更好
移动信令在交通大数据分析中的应用探索
基于信令分析的TD-LTE无线网络应用研究
当不被人理解的时候……
蜂窝网络终端直通通信功率控制研究
LTE网络信令采集数据的分析及探讨
组播环境下IPTV快速频道切换方法